Ensuring Network Stability: A Comprehensive Guide

In today’s digital age, a stable network is the backbone of any business or organization. Without a stable network, productivity comes to a standstill, and communication breaks down. But how can you be sure that your network is stable? This comprehensive guide will take you through the steps to ensure that your network is stable and running smoothly. From monitoring network performance to troubleshooting issues, we’ll cover it all. So, buckle up and get ready to take your network to the next level!

Understanding Network Stability

Factors Affecting Network Stability

  • Bandwidth
  • Latency
  • Reliability
  • Availability
  • Usage

Bandwidth

  • The amount of data that can be transmitted over a network in a given period of time.
  • Increasing bandwidth can improve network stability by allowing for more data to be transmitted without experiencing congestion or delays.
  • Factors that can affect bandwidth include the type of network infrastructure, the number of devices connected to the network, and the amount of data being transmitted.

Latency

  • The time it takes for data to travel from one point to another on a network.
  • Low latency is essential for ensuring network stability, as high latency can cause delays and packet loss.
  • Factors that can affect latency include the distance between devices, the number of hops required to transmit data, and the quality of the network infrastructure.

Reliability

  • The ability of a network to maintain consistent performance over time.
  • Ensuring network reliability is critical for ensuring network stability, as intermittent failures can cause disruptions and affect productivity.
  • Factors that can affect reliability include the quality of the network infrastructure, the age and condition of network components, and the presence of security threats or malware.

Availability

  • The ability of a network to be accessible and operational when needed.
  • Ensuring network availability is crucial for ensuring network stability, as outages or downtime can cause disruptions and affect productivity.
  • Factors that can affect availability include the quality of the network infrastructure, the number of devices connected to the network, and the presence of security threats or malware.

Usage

  • The amount of data being transmitted over a network.
  • High usage can affect network stability by causing congestion and delays.
  • Factors that can affect usage include the number of devices connected to the network, the type of data being transmitted, and the amount of data being transmitted.

By understanding the factors that affect network stability, it is possible to implement strategies and solutions that can improve network performance and reliability.

Importance of Network Stability

Maintaining network stability is crucial for the smooth functioning of business operations, user experience, and data integrity. A stable network ensures that all devices connected to it can communicate effectively and efficiently without interruption or interference. In today’s interconnected world, a stable network is not just a luxury but a necessity.

  • Impact on Business Operations
    A stable network is essential for businesses to operate efficiently. Unstable networks can lead to delays in communication, lost productivity, and decreased employee morale. This can ultimately affect the bottom line of a business. A stable network ensures that employees can access the resources they need to work effectively, communicate with clients and customers, and collaborate with colleagues.
  • User Experience
    Network stability also plays a critical role in user experience. Users expect a seamless and uninterrupted experience when using online services, browsing the web, or streaming content. Unstable networks can lead to buffering, lag, and other issues that can negatively impact the user experience. This can result in user frustration, reduced engagement, and increased churn.
  • Data Integrity
    Data integrity is another critical aspect of network stability. Unstable networks can lead to data loss, corruption, or other issues that can have serious consequences. In today’s data-driven world, data is the lifeblood of many businesses. A stable network ensures that data is transmitted accurately and securely, without interruption or interference. This is especially important for businesses that rely on real-time data, such as financial institutions or healthcare providers.

In conclusion, network stability is critical for the smooth functioning of business operations, user experience, and data integrity. A stable network ensures that all devices connected to it can communicate effectively and efficiently without interruption or interference. This is especially important in today’s interconnected world, where businesses and individuals rely heavily on technology to communicate, collaborate, and access information.

Monitoring Network Stability

Key takeaway: Network stability is crucial for the smooth functioning of business operations, user experience, and data integrity. Monitoring network stability involves regularly monitoring key performance indicators such as latency, packet loss, jitter, and availability. Proactive measures such as regular updates and maintenance, network segmentation, load balancing, and backup and disaster recovery plans can help maintain network stability. Reactive measures such as troubleshooting techniques, root cause analysis, and service level agreements can help resolve network stability issues. Effective traffic management techniques such as Quality of Service (QoS), traffic prioritization, and traffic shaping can help optimize network performance and prevent congestion. Network security measures such as threat detection and prevention, security protocols, and network segmentation can help protect against potential security threats and ensure the stability of the network.

Key Performance Indicators (KPIs)

Monitoring the performance of a network is crucial in ensuring its stability. There are several key performance indicators (KPIs) that network administrators should pay attention to, including:

Latency refers to the time it takes for data to travel from one point to another in a network. High latency can result in delays and slow response times, which can negatively impact the user experience. It is important to monitor latency levels regularly to ensure that they remain within acceptable limits.

Packet Loss

Packet loss occurs when data packets are lost during transmission. This can happen due to network congestion, hardware failures, or other issues. Packet loss can lead to data loss, dropped calls, and other problems. Therefore, it is important to monitor packet loss rates and take corrective action if they exceed acceptable levels.

Jitter

Jitter refers to the variation in latency that can occur across different packets in a single stream. High jitter can result in inconsistent performance and can negatively impact real-time applications such as voice and video calls. Therefore, it is important to monitor jitter levels and take corrective action if they exceed acceptable limits.

Throughput

Throughput refers to the amount of data that can be transmitted over a network in a given period of time. It is important to monitor throughput levels to ensure that they remain within acceptable limits, especially during periods of high network usage.

Network availability refers to the percentage of time that a network is available for use. A network with low availability may experience downtime, which can negatively impact the user experience. Therefore, it is important to monitor network availability and take corrective action if it falls below acceptable levels.

In summary, monitoring these KPIs is essential in ensuring network stability. By regularly monitoring these indicators, network administrators can quickly identify and address any issues that may arise, helping to ensure that the network remains stable and performs optimally.

Tools for Monitoring Network Stability

Network Management Systems

Network management systems are comprehensive tools that provide a centralized platform for monitoring and managing network devices and their performance. These systems typically offer features such as network mapping, performance monitoring, and alerting, making it easier to identify and troubleshoot issues that may impact network stability. Some popular network management systems include:

  • Cisco Intersight
  • Juniper Networks Junos Space
  • SolarWinds Network Performance Monitor

Traffic Analyzers

Traffic analyzers are specialized tools that monitor network traffic and analyze it for patterns, anomalies, and potential issues. These tools can help identify bottlenecks, security threats, and other performance problems that may impact network stability. Some popular traffic analyzers include:

  • Wireshark
  • Network Performance Monitor (NPM)
  • Gigamon

Diagnostic Software

Diagnostic software is designed to help identify and troubleshoot specific issues that may impact network stability. These tools may include features such as ping testing, traceroute, and DNS lookup, allowing administrators to quickly identify and resolve problems. Some popular diagnostic software includes:

  • MTR
  • Nmap
  • TCPdump

Each of these tools plays a critical role in ensuring network stability by providing administrators with the visibility and insight they need to quickly identify and resolve issues before they impact the network’s performance.

Maintaining Network Stability

Proactive Measures

  • Regular Updates and Maintenance
    • Ensuring that all network devices and software are updated to the latest versions
    • Addressing known vulnerabilities and security patches
    • Performing routine checks for performance and functionality
  • Network Segmentation
    • Dividing the network into smaller segments
    • Implementing firewalls and access control lists (ACLs) to restrict access
    • Isolating critical systems and applications from the rest of the network
  • Load Balancing
    • Distributing network traffic across multiple devices or servers
    • Reducing the risk of overload on any single device or server
    • Improving overall network performance and reliability
  • Backup and Disaster Recovery
    • Creating regular backups of critical data and system configurations
    • Developing a disaster recovery plan to minimize downtime in the event of a catastrophic failure
    • Testing backup and recovery procedures on a regular basis to ensure their effectiveness.

Reactive Measures

Troubleshooting Techniques

Troubleshooting techniques are an essential aspect of reactive measures to ensure network stability. These techniques involve identifying and resolving issues that may arise in the network infrastructure. One of the most commonly used troubleshooting techniques is the “ping test,” which involves sending ICMP echo requests to a target host to determine if it is reachable. Other troubleshooting techniques include traceroute, which helps identify the path that packets take through the network, and packet sniffing, which captures and analyzes network traffic to identify issues.

Root Cause Analysis

Root cause analysis (RCA) is another important reactive measure for ensuring network stability. RCA involves identifying the underlying cause of a problem and taking corrective action to prevent it from recurring. This approach helps network administrators identify the source of the problem and address it, rather than simply treating the symptoms. RCA involves collecting data and analyzing it to determine the root cause of the problem.

Service Level Agreements (SLAs)

Service level agreements (SLAs) are contracts between a service provider and its customers that define the level of service expected. SLAs can be used as a reactive measure to ensure network stability by specifying the minimum level of service that the provider must deliver. If the provider fails to meet the SLA, it may be required to provide a credit or other compensation to the customer. SLAs can also include penalties for downtime or other service disruptions, providing an incentive for the provider to maintain a stable network.

Optimizing Network Stability

Network Design and Architecture

  • Network Topology
    • Choosing the right topology for your network is crucial for ensuring stability. Common topologies include:
      • Star topology: Centralized hub and spoke design, with all devices connected to a central switch or router. This design provides a single point of failure and easy management.
      • Bus topology: Devices are connected to a linear chain of nodes, with each device sharing the same communication channel. This design is easy to set up but can be prone to signal interference and collisions.
      • Ring topology: Devices are connected in a circular arrangement, with each device connected to two other devices. This design provides fault tolerance and a clear path for data transmission.
    • Consider factors such as network size, traffic volume, and performance requirements when choosing a topology.
  • Capacity Planning
    • Capacity planning involves projecting future network needs and ensuring that the network infrastructure can support them.
    • Consider factors such as growth projections, usage patterns, and performance requirements when planning network capacity.
    • Overprovisioning resources can help ensure that the network can handle peak usage periods and unexpected spikes in traffic.
  • Traffic Shaping
    • Traffic shaping involves managing the flow of data across the network to ensure that bandwidth is used efficiently and to prevent congestion.
    • Techniques for traffic shaping include:
      • Packet prioritization: Giving priority to critical applications or users.
      • Traffic filtering: Blocking or limiting access to certain types of traffic.
      • Bandwidth throttling: Limiting the amount of bandwidth that certain users or applications can use.
    • Properly configuring traffic shaping can help ensure that network resources are used efficiently and that performance is optimized.

Traffic Management

Effective traffic management is critical to ensuring network stability. Traffic management involves techniques and tools that help optimize network performance, prevent congestion, and ensure that critical applications receive the necessary bandwidth. This section will discuss three key aspects of traffic management: Quality of Service (QoS), traffic prioritization, and traffic shaping.

Quality of Service (QoS)

Quality of Service (QoS) is a set of techniques and protocols that allow network administrators to prioritize and manage network traffic based on its importance. QoS enables network administrators to allocate bandwidth to specific applications or users, ensuring that critical applications receive the necessary bandwidth while non-critical applications are deprioritized. QoS can be implemented using various mechanisms, including packet marking, packet tagging, and link layer prioritization.

Traffic Prioritization

Traffic prioritization involves identifying and prioritizing critical applications and users on the network. This ensures that network resources are allocated to the most important applications, such as voice and video conferencing, while non-critical applications, such as file transfers, are deprioritized. Traffic prioritization can be implemented using various techniques, including application-level prioritization, DiffServ (Differentiated Services), and Class-based Queuing (CBQ).

Traffic Shaping

Traffic shaping is a technique used to regulate network traffic flow and prevent congestion. Traffic shaping involves limiting the bandwidth available to specific applications or users, ensuring that network resources are not overutilized. Traffic shaping can be implemented using various mechanisms, including rate limiting, token bucket algorithm, and leaky bucket algorithm.

In summary, traffic management is a critical aspect of ensuring network stability. By implementing QoS, traffic prioritization, and traffic shaping techniques, network administrators can optimize network performance, prevent congestion, and ensure that critical applications receive the necessary bandwidth.

Network Security

Threat Detection and Prevention

Network security starts with threat detection and prevention. It involves identifying potential threats to the network and implementing measures to prevent them from occurring. This can include the use of firewalls, intrusion detection and prevention systems, and antivirus software. Additionally, regular network scans and vulnerability assessments can help identify potential weaknesses in the network and provide insight into how to best protect against potential threats.

Security Protocols

Security protocols are a set of rules and procedures that are implemented to ensure the confidentiality, integrity, and availability of data on the network. These protocols can include things like password policies, access controls, and encryption. It is important to have a comprehensive set of security protocols in place to protect against unauthorized access, data breaches, and other security threats.

Network Segmentation

Network segmentation is the process of dividing a large network into smaller, isolated segments. This can help to improve network security by limiting the potential impact of a security breach or other security incident. Additionally, network segmentation can also help to improve network performance by reducing the amount of traffic that needs to be processed by the network.

It is important to note that network security is a critical aspect of ensuring network stability. Implementing effective threat detection and prevention measures, security protocols, and network segmentation can help to protect against potential security threats and ensure the stability of the network.

Troubleshooting Network Stability Issues

Identifying Network Stability Issues

  • Performance Metrics
  • User Feedback
  • Network Monitoring Tools

When it comes to ensuring network stability, identifying issues is the first step towards resolving them. This section will delve into the different methods that can be used to identify network stability issues.

Performance Metrics

Performance metrics are an essential tool for measuring the performance of a network. They can help identify issues such as latency, packet loss, and jitter. Network administrators can use these metrics to identify areas of the network that require improvement. By analyzing performance metrics, administrators can identify trends and patterns that may indicate potential issues.

User Feedback

User feedback is another crucial aspect of identifying network stability issues. Users are often the first to notice when there are problems with the network. By collecting feedback from users, network administrators can identify issues that may not be apparent through performance metrics alone. This feedback can include complaints about slow speeds, disconnections, or other issues that users may be experiencing.

Network Monitoring Tools

Network monitoring tools are essential for identifying network stability issues. These tools can provide real-time information about the network’s performance, including traffic levels, device performance, and network latency. By using network monitoring tools, administrators can identify issues before they become serious problems. These tools can also help administrators identify patterns and trends that may indicate potential issues.

In summary, identifying network stability issues is critical to ensuring that a network is running smoothly. By using performance metrics, user feedback, and network monitoring tools, administrators can identify potential issues and take proactive steps to resolve them.

Resolving Network Stability Issues

To resolve network stability issues, it is essential to perform a root cause analysis. This involves identifying the underlying cause of the problem and determining the steps required to address it. Root cause analysis may involve reviewing logs, network traffic, and system performance metrics to identify the source of the issue. Once the root cause has been identified, it is essential to develop a plan to address the issue and prevent it from recurring in the future.

There are several troubleshooting techniques that can be used to resolve network stability issues. One of the most effective techniques is to use network monitoring tools to identify and isolate the source of the problem. These tools can help identify bottlenecks, congestion, and other issues that may be affecting network performance. Other troubleshooting techniques include ping testing, traceroute, and network scanning.

Service level agreements (SLAs) are essential for resolving network stability issues. SLAs are contracts between service providers and customers that outline the level of service expected and the responsibilities of both parties. SLAs can help ensure that network stability issues are addressed promptly and effectively. They can also help establish clear lines of communication between service providers and customers, making it easier to resolve issues when they arise.

Network Stability Best Practices

Documentation

Proper documentation is essential for network stability. This includes documenting network configurations, network diagrams, and network policies. This documentation serves as a reference for troubleshooting network issues and helps ensure that changes to the network are made in a controlled and predictable manner.

Change Management

Change management is another critical aspect of network stability. It is essential to have a well-defined change management process in place to ensure that changes to the network are made in a controlled and predictable manner. This includes having a change management board, approval process, and a rollback plan in case of failures.

Network Maintenance Schedules

Regular maintenance is necessary to ensure network stability. This includes routine tasks such as updating software, patching systems, and performing backups. A maintenance schedule should be established to ensure that these tasks are performed regularly and that they are documented. This will help ensure that the network is always in a stable state and that any issues that arise can be quickly addressed.

FAQs

1. What is network stability?

Network stability refers to the ability of a network to perform consistently and reliably over time. It is an important factor in ensuring that data is transmitted accurately and efficiently, and that the network is able to handle increasing levels of traffic without disruption.

2. How can I measure network stability?

There are several ways to measure network stability, including:
* Latency: This is the time it takes for data to travel from one point to another on the network. Low latency is a sign of a stable network.
* Packet loss: This occurs when data packets are lost during transmission. High packet loss can indicate instability in the network.
* Jitter: This is the variation in latency between different data packets. High jitter can indicate a lack of stability in the network.
* Throughput: This is the amount of data that can be transmitted over the network in a given period of time. A stable network will have high throughput.

3. What are some common causes of network instability?

There are several factors that can contribute to network instability, including:
* Network congestion: This occurs when there is too much traffic on the network, causing delays and packet loss.
* Hardware failures: Faulty or outdated hardware can cause instability in the network.
* Software bugs: Bugs in network software can cause problems with data transmission and overall network performance.
* Physical damage: Damage to network cables or other physical infrastructure can disrupt network performance.

4. How can I improve network stability?

There are several steps you can take to improve network stability, including:
* Regular maintenance: Regularly check and update network hardware and software to ensure that everything is functioning properly.
* Traffic management: Use tools to monitor network traffic and adjust settings to optimize performance.
* Redundancy: Implement redundant systems to ensure that if one component fails, the network can still function.
* Disaster recovery planning: Plan for potential disasters, such as power outages or natural disasters, to ensure that the network can quickly recover.

5. What should I do if I experience network instability?

If you experience network instability, there are several steps you can take to troubleshoot the problem, including:
* Check for hardware or software issues: Make sure that all hardware and software components are functioning properly.
* Monitor network traffic: Use tools to monitor network traffic and identify any potential bottlenecks or other issues.
* Restart network devices: Restarting network devices, such as routers or switches, can sometimes resolve issues.
* Contact IT support: If you are unable to resolve the issue on your own, contact your IT support team for assistance.

How to check your internet connection using cmd? (stable or unstable)

Leave a Reply

Your email address will not be published. Required fields are marked *